    Unveiling the 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Sport Red: Key Features and Specs

    First things first, let's get acquainted with the 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Sport Red. This model year represents the third generation of the Santa Fe, specifically the Sport variant, which is the shorter, five-passenger version. The 'Red' part refers to the available exterior color, which often adds a touch of boldness and character to the vehicle. Guys, this SUV offers a blend of practicality and modern design, making it a strong contender in the compact SUV segment. The 2013 Santa Fe Sport came in two primary trims: the base model and the higher-end model, offering varying levels of equipment and features. Generally, the Sport models were powered by a 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ine or an optional 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der, providing a balance of fuel efficiency and performance. Transmission options were limited to a six-speed automatic, which contributed to smooth and responsive driving. Key features often included alloy wheels, a well-designed interior with comfortable seating, and a decent array of technology for the time. Safety features were also a priority, with standard equipment such as anti-lock brakes, electronic stability control, and a comprehensive airbag system.     Engine and Performance of the Hyundai Santa Fe Sport

    Let's talk about what makes this SUV tick: its engine and performance. The 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Sport offered two engine choices. The base model usually came with a 2.4-liter four-cylinder engine. This engine was known for its fuel efficiency and reasonable power, making it a practical choice for everyday driving. The more exciting option was a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der. This turbo engine provided significantly more power, resulting in quicker acceleration and a more engaging driving experience. This turbo engine was great for those who wanted a bit more pep in their step. Both engines were paired with a six-speed automatic transmission. This transmission delivered smooth gear changes and contributed to the overall driving comfort. The Santa Fe Sport was available in both front-wheel drive and all-wheel drive configurations. The all-wheel-drive system added extra traction and stability, especially in adverse weather conditions. The suspension was tuned to provide a comfortable ride, absorbing bumps and imperfections in the road. Handling was generally responsive, making the SUV feel confident on various road surfaces. Fuel economy was reasonable for the segment. The 2.4-liter engine provided excellent MPG, while the turbo engine offered good power and decent fuel efficiency.     Common Issues and Reliability of the 2013 Santa Fe Sport

    No vehicle is perfect, and the 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Sport Red is no exception. It's helpful to be aware of some common issues and reliability concerns before making a purchase. One of the more commonly reported issues relates to engine problems. Some owners have reported engine knocking or, in more severe cases, complete engine failure. This is often linked to manufacturing defects or oil consumption issues. Another area to keep an eye on is the transmission. Some owners have reported issues with the automatic transmission, such as rough shifting or premature wear. Regular maintenance and proper fluid changes are crucial to mitigate these problems. Electrical issues can also arise, including problems with the infotainment system, power windows, or other electronic components. Addressing these promptly is essential to ensure the vehicle operates correctly. Despite these potential issues, the 2013 Santa Fe Sport generally has a decent reliability record. However, it's wise to get a pre-purchase inspection from a trusted mechanic. This inspection can identify any existing issues and help you make an informed decision.     Inspection Checklist and Key Areas to Review

    When inspecting a used 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e Sport Red, pay close attention to these key areas. Engine: Check for any signs of leaks, unusual noises, or smoke from the exhaust. Also, ask for the maintenance history. Transmission: Evaluate the transmission for smooth shifting. Listen for any clunking or grinding sounds, which can indicate problems. Brakes: Inspect the brake pads, rotors, and brake lines. Test the brakes to ensure they function properly. Suspension: Examine the suspension components for wear or damage. Listen for any noises or bouncing. Electrical System: Check all electrical components, including the lights, signals, and infotainment system. Interior: Examine the seats, carpets, and dashboard for wear and tear. Make sure everything works properly. Exterior: Look for rust, dents, and other damage. Check for paint imperfections. Tires: Inspect the tires for tread depth and wear patterns. Ensure they are in good condition. Vehicle History: Review the vehicle history report to check for accidents, title issues, and maintenance records. Test Drive: During the test drive, pay close attention to how the vehicle drives, handles, and feels. Listen for any unusual noises or vibrations. By meticulously inspecting these areas, you can identify potential problems and make a more informed purchase decision. A thorough inspection is crucial to avoid any unexpected repairs down the road.
